DoIKnowYou is an addon which keeps track of your opinions about other players. It stores notes, which can be used for useful comments such as "This mage doesn't know how to sheep properly", "This hunter will break CC", "Arms, won't tank". The addon shares data using the guild data channel, allowing for you to see the comments and opinions of guild members.
DoIKnowYou can also add information to your tooltip, so you don't need to use the interface at all - just let your guildies do all the work! (Note: The total reputation in the tooltip is a shared total, but you may only see your own note)
DoIKnowYou also adds tags to LibDogTag-3.0, so you can integrate it into unitframes/custom tooltips as shown in the above screenshot.
Usage
To open the dialog window, simply type /doiknowyou or /diky into your chat box.
If you have no target selected, the frame will display the last query, or blank. Simply type a name into the top text entry box and hit enter to query!
If you currently have a target selected, the frame will automatically query your target and display that information.
You may also specify a player to query with the slash command, for example "/diky Shot" will open the frame and query the player "Shot"
